Transaction 90500b5dc540f90e0a7d71b71ad4c477ec77bd5c02cbd6a4fd97f108792be1c4

1 Input
2 Outputs
  • 90500b5dc540f90e0a7d71b71ad4c477ec77bd5c02cbd6a4fd97f108792be1c4:0
  • value  2114478
    address  3LK77R7FLMhVsZroEyttBFoMEuY7sHFA6B
  • 90500b5dc540f90e0a7d71b71ad4c477ec77bd5c02cbd6a4fd97f108792be1c4:1
  • value  24539008
    address  3LoSXwADcx3d7mEtn8EgMFyQSb38GLfiGJ